基于DLP 投影的自由立体显示视区分析

Stereo Viewing Zones Analysis in DLP-based Autostereoscopic Display

摘要
为了获得低成本大屏幕自由立体显示器,采用了DLP 投影的技术方案。通过模拟柱透镜光路,分析了立体视区特性。按照自由立体显示的结构和原理,计算出立体视区光能分布图。理论上证明了在最佳观看距离可获得没有互扰的立体影像。研究了最佳观看距离和像素匹配的设定方法,给出观看较好立体效果的范围。立体视区的研究协助了立体显示器的设计,最终获得了具有较好立体感和临场感的150 英寸大屏幕立体显示器。
Abstract
To obtain low-cost, super-large-panel autostereoscopic display, and the scheme of 3D monitor based on Digital Light Projection (DLP) was adopted. By simulating the light path of lenticular lens, the characteristics of stereo viewing zones were analyzed. According to the structure and principle of the display, the light distribution figure of stereo viewing zones was calculated. Viewers who stay at the optimal viewing distance can see good stereo images without crosstalk. The setting method of the optimal viewing distance and pixel matching was studied, and the range for the better stereo images was provided. The study on the stereo viewing zones is useful for the design of such autostereoscopic display devices and achieves 150-inch-large panel stereo display with good telepresence and three-dimensional effect.
